Assistant Pastry Chef assists with the production and presentation of pastries and baked goods. Follows recipes and designated procedures to create unique pastries and baked goods. Being an Assistant Pastry Chef follows all applicable guidelines and regulations for food handling and safety. Maintains a clean and orderly workstation and kitchen equipment. Additionally, Assistant Pastry Chef typically requires a high school diploma or equivalent. Typically reports to a supervisor. The Assistant Pastry Chef works under moderate supervision. Gaining or has attained full proficiency in a specific area of discipline. To be an Assistant Pastry Chef typically requires 1-3 years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)
